Output 306398b81d10ba65562da135fb78424aadd9438618e60fca99cedca681a1943f:8

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c595a68e79e7030fd34feb1c0976b6246be5ee8 OP_EQUAL
address
A5ENJcV72r1XMoMxmvkc3iRQArdw39F329
transaction
306398b81d10ba65562da135fb78424aadd9438618e60fca99cedca681a1943f